Speaker

John Harvey (Cardiff)

Description

Lorentzian length spaces with lower timelike curvature bounds have a number of similarities with their positive signature counterparts, Alexandrov spaces. For example, geodesics do not branch and, under reasonable hypotheses, the triangle comparison condition holds true in the large. In this talk, I outline how to adapt the Alexandrov notion of strainers to the Lorentzian setting and demonstrate that Lorentzian length spaces with a lower timelike curvature bound contain an open dense set which is a manifold. This is joint work with Tobias Beran, Felix Rott and Clemens Sämann.
